Where does the word refuge come from?

Refuge comes from a French word meaning “to flee,” and, in most cases, a refuge is a place to flee to in order to get away from people or places that are unsafe.

When was refugee first used?

The term “refugee” comes from the Latin word “refugium,” which means “the act of taking refuge,” and was first used in France (“réfugié”) to refer to the Huguenots—French Protestants who fled to other countries after a law protecting their religious liberty was revoked in 1685.

What does Selah mean in the Bible?

Selah is defined as a Hebrew word that has been found at the ending of verses in Psalms and has been interpreted as an instruction calling for a break in the singing of the Psalm or it may mean “forever.” An example of Selah is seeing the term used seventy-one times in the Psalms in the Hebrew Bible.

What is a refuge fire?

Refuges are places of relative safety and will normally form part of a phased evacuation strategy. The phrase “relative safety” is important as the refuge should be reasonably safe from the effects of any fire for a period of time sufficient to enable the evacuation procedure to be completed.

In which chapter of Deuteronomy are the cities of refuge found?

There are six passages in the Hebrew Bible that mention the idea of cities or places of refuge (Exodus 20:12–14; Numbers 35:9–28; Deuteronomy 4:41–43, 19:1–13; Joshua 20; and 1 Chronicles 6).

Who wrote Psalm 46 and why?

According to Charles Spurgeon, Psalm 46 is called a “song of holy confidence”; it is also known as “Luther’s Psalm”, as Martin Luther wrote his popular hymn “Ein feste Burg ist unser Gott” (“A Mighty Fortress Is Our God”) using Psalm 46 as a starting point.

Can refuge area be locked?

Safety rules regarding refuge area



The door to the refuge area should never be locked, as the space must be easily accessible in an emergency. The refuge area cannot be used for any other permanent or temporary purpose, such as community cooking or as storage or recreation area.

What makes a person a refugee?

Refugee. Refugees are persons who are outside their country of origin for reasons of feared persecution, conflict, generalized violence, or other circumstances that have seriously disturbed public order and, as a result, require international protection.
